Stevenage vs Bolton Wanderers prediction

Bolton Wanderers were expected to be right up there come the end of the season and after fairly slow start, we’ve seen the best of them lately with the Trotters having advanced into third-place. They’ve won their last three in League One, including wins over promotion chasing sides such as Huddersfield Town and Cardiff City.

They take on an unlikely success story this season in Stevenage, who were widely predicted to struggle by many. The hosts currently sit inside the playoff places, although a recent dip in form has seen Bolton overtake them, having picked up just one of the last nine points available to them.
